Javascript-форум (https://javascript.ru/forum/)
-   Общие вопросы Javascript (https://javascript.ru/forum/misc/)
-   -   Поиск текста... (https://javascript.ru/forum/misc/28391-poisk-teksta.html)

makar3000 17.05.2012 17:38

Поиск текста...
 
Здравствуйте, у меня есть скрипт:

<input type="text" id="test"  />
<script>
$('#test').click(function() {
if($(this).val().indexOf('че') != -1) {
 alert('замените че на что');
}
});
</script>


и мне нужно что бы когда пишешь допустим печенье то скрипт не срабатывал.

Что бы он срабатывал только допустим так.

Че как погода?


Спасибо!! :)

bot87 17.05.2012 18:08

reg=/\sче\s/ ищет только слово че:)

makar3000 17.05.2012 19:53

Что то я не понял и куда это????

$(this).val().indexOf(reg)

не работает.

И кстати у меня текст че находится в массиве "test[1][1]"

Раед 17.05.2012 20:03

makar3000,
Так заработает.
<input type="text" id="test"  />
<script>
$('#test').click(function() {
if($(this).val().search(/\bче\b/) != -1) {
 alert('замените че на что');
}
});
</script>


Часовой пояс GMT +3, время: 18:49.